1. traditional Dishes: The Heart of Dili Fine Dining

Dili fine dining is deeply rooted in its traditional dishes, which reflect the vibrant culture and history of Timor-Leste. Staples such as bacalhau (dried salted cod) and sopa de legumes (vegetable soup) serve as a foundation for many upscale meals. The use of local spices and ingredients enhances each dish, offering diners a true taste of the region.

One must-try dish is iguaria de carne, a hearty beef stew that highlights the rich flavors of Timorese cooking. Additionally, ikan bakar (grilled fish) showcases the fresh seafood available along the coast, making it a popular choice in fine dining settings.

2. seafood Specialties: A Taste of the Timorese Coast

Located on the coast, Dili offers a cornucopia of seafood specialties that are integral to its fine dining scene. Freshly caught fish, octopus, and prawns dominate the menus of upscale restaurants. Each dish is often prepared with a local touch, incorporating native ingredients like coconut, chili, and lime.

A signature dish to try is peixe grelhado (grilled fish), often marinated and served with spicy sambal. The experience of indulging in such fresh seafood is enhanced by the picturesque views of the ocean.

4. Sampling Local Wines and Spirits

Dili, the capital of Timor-Leste, offers a unique selection of local wines and spirits that reflect the region’s diverse agricultural landscape. One of the must-try local drinks is Vinho Tinto, a red wine produced from grapes grown in the fertile areas surrounding Dili. This wine not only complements Dili fine dining dishes but also showcases the country’s growing winemaking industry.

Another popular spirit is arak, a traditional distilled beverage made from fermented palm sap. This potent drink often accompanies local meals and celebrations. It’s essential to taste these beverages as they bring a distinct twist to the overall dining experience.

10. Exploring street markets: Affordable Local Flavors

Recommendation: Don't miss out on amazing Dili tours - book now!

Dili, the capital city of Timor-Leste, is home to vibrant street markets where you can experience affordable local flavors without breaking the bank. These bustling markets offer a variety of traditional dishes that showcase the rich culture and culinary heritage of the region. As you wander through the stalls, you’ll find vendors selling fresh fruits, vegetables, and snacks that are essential to Timorese cuisine.

One of the must-try local specialties is biskot, a delightful Timorese biscuit often enjoyed with coffee. Additionally, pastel, a type of pastry filled with savory ingredients, is another popular snack that you shouldn’t miss. Make sure to taste some muah muah, a sweet treat made from rice that is full of flavor.
